LOC100289555 GI:239745930 PREDICTED: hypothetical protein XP_002343579 1 msrqksvaga kpswrtsska vqrgnvglep pyrvptgalp sgavkrgpps 50 51 srprnasstd nfhlasekaa atqcqsmkaa aeavpcratv aelpkavrah 100 101 plhqhaiymr hgfkgdyfga lrfndcpvgf wtcvgplalf flpispfwng 150 151 siypmlvlpl ylgsn